Csaba Tuncsik
|
e25a78e346
|
fix(core)!: Unify role mapping feature flag across backend and frontend (#28718)
|
2026-04-23 07:48:52 +00:00 |
|
Guillaume Jacquart
|
828d0ee906
|
fix(core): Allow SAML connection test without saving config first (#28702)
Co-authored-by: Claude Opus 4.7 <noreply@anthropic.com>
|
2026-04-23 06:53:06 +00:00 |
|
Sandra Zollner
|
ff9d7d6756
|
feat(core): Add public API endpoints for folder management (#28760)
|
2026-04-22 12:21:53 +00:00 |
|
Andreas Fitzek
|
fd124420f1
|
test(core): Add E2E tests for token exchange delegation flow (#28434)
|
2026-04-22 09:31:19 +00:00 |
|
n8n-assistant[bot]
|
85b7796434
|
chore: Bundle 2.x (#28844)
Co-authored-by: Matsu <matias.huhta@n8n.io>
Co-authored-by: Dawid Myslak <dawid.myslak@gmail.com>
Co-authored-by: Bernhard Wittmann <bernhard.wittmann@n8n.io>
Co-authored-by: Claude Opus 4.6 <noreply@anthropic.com>
Co-authored-by: Dimitri Lavrenük <20122620+dlavrenuek@users.noreply.github.com>
Co-authored-by: Benjamin Schroth <68321970+schrothbn@users.noreply.github.com>
Co-authored-by: Danny Martini <danny@n8n.io>
Co-authored-by: RomanDavydchuk <roman.davydchuk@n8n.io>
Co-authored-by: Sandra Zollner <sandra.zollner@n8n.io>
Co-authored-by: Milorad FIlipović <milorad@n8n.io>
Co-authored-by: Iván Ovejero <ivov.src@gmail.com>
|
2026-04-22 08:51:32 +03:00 |
|
Irénée
|
3bd7a2847c
|
feat(core): Make SSO connection settings configurable via env vars (#28714)
Co-authored-by: cubic-dev-ai[bot] <191113872+cubic-dev-ai[bot]@users.noreply.github.com>
|
2026-04-21 15:14:00 +00:00 |
|
Ali Elkhateeb
|
9a65549575
|
feat(API): Add missing credential endpoints (GET by ID and test) (#28519)
Build: Benchmark Image / build (push) Has been cancelled
CI: Master (Build, Test, Lint) / Build for Github Cache (push) Has been cancelled
CI: Master (Build, Test, Lint) / Unit tests (22.x) (push) Has been cancelled
CI: Master (Build, Test, Lint) / Unit tests (24.14.1) (push) Has been cancelled
CI: Master (Build, Test, Lint) / Unit tests (25.x) (push) Has been cancelled
CI: Master (Build, Test, Lint) / Lint (push) Has been cancelled
CI: Master (Build, Test, Lint) / Performance (push) Has been cancelled
Util: Sync API Docs / sync-public-api (push) Has been cancelled
Util: Cleanup CI Docker Images / Delete stale CI images (push) Has been cancelled
Docker Build Smoke Test / Docker Build (no cache) (push) Has been cancelled
CI: Master (Build, Test, Lint) / Notify Slack on failure (push) Has been cancelled
Docker Build Smoke Test / Notify on nightly smoke test failure (push) Has been cancelled
Util: Update Node Popularity / update-popularity (push) Has been cancelled
Test: E2E Coverage Weekly / Coverage Tests (push) Has been cancelled
Release: Create Minor Release PR / Create release PR (push) Has been cancelled
Util: Update Node Popularity / approve-and-automerge (push) Has been cancelled
Release: Create Minor Release PR / Notify Slack (push) Has been cancelled
|
2026-04-20 20:56:51 +00:00 |
|
Declan Carroll
|
bb9bec3ba4
|
revert: Make Wait node fully durable by removing in-memory execution path (#28538)
|
2026-04-16 11:42:22 +00:00 |
|
Milorad FIlipović
|
e5aaeb53a9
|
fix(core): Implement data tables name collision detection on pull (#26416)
Co-authored-by: cubic-dev-ai[bot] <191113872+cubic-dev-ai[bot]@users.noreply.github.com>
Co-authored-by: Claude Opus 4.6 <noreply@anthropic.com>
Co-authored-by: Nikhil Kuriakose <nikhilkuria@gmail.com>
Co-authored-by: Nikhil Kuriakose <nikhil.kuriakose@n8n.io>
|
2026-04-15 09:38:08 +00:00 |
|
Sandra Zollner
|
34430aedb1
|
fix(core): Fix public API package update process (#28475)
|
2026-04-15 09:04:39 +00:00 |
|
Stephen Wright
|
ac41112731
|
fix(core): Enforce credential access checks in dynamic node parameter requests (#28446)
|
2026-04-14 13:23:41 +00:00 |
|
James Gee
|
36261fbe7a
|
feat(core): Configure OIDC settings via env vars (#28185)
Signed-off-by: James Gee <1285296+geemanjs@users.noreply.github.com>
Co-authored-by: Irénée <irenee.ajeneza@n8n.io>
Co-authored-by: Ali Elkhateeb <ali.elkhateeb@n8n.io>
|
2026-04-14 13:06:22 +00:00 |
|
Sandra Zollner
|
24015b3449
|
feat(core): Project based data table creation and transfer (#28323)
|
2026-04-14 12:38:44 +00:00 |
|
Irénée
|
1108467f44
|
feat: Enable security policy settings via env vars (#28321)
|
2026-04-13 14:09:06 +00:00 |
|
Ali Elkhateeb
|
6217d08ce9
|
fix(core): Skip disabled Azure Key Vault secrets and handle partial fetch failures (#28325)
|
2026-04-13 13:23:38 +00:00 |
|
Sandra Zollner
|
8cd75d2f2d
|
feat(core): Enable credential creation per project in public API (#28240)
Build: Benchmark Image / build (push) Waiting to run
CI: Master (Build, Test, Lint) / Build for Github Cache (push) Waiting to run
CI: Master (Build, Test, Lint) / Unit tests (22.x) (push) Waiting to run
CI: Master (Build, Test, Lint) / Unit tests (24.14.1) (push) Waiting to run
CI: Master (Build, Test, Lint) / Unit tests (25.x) (push) Waiting to run
CI: Master (Build, Test, Lint) / Lint (push) Waiting to run
CI: Master (Build, Test, Lint) / Performance (push) Waiting to run
CI: Master (Build, Test, Lint) / Notify Slack on failure (push) Blocked by required conditions
Util: Sync API Docs / sync-public-api (push) Waiting to run
|
2026-04-13 12:22:52 +00:00 |
|
phyllis-noester
|
06a666aaa0
|
chore: Add scoped JWT strategy for public API (no-changelog) (#28333)
|
2026-04-13 10:54:27 +00:00 |
|
Andreas Fitzek
|
8810097604
|
feat(core): Wire up embed login end-to-end with cookie overrides and audit events (no-changelog) (#28303)
|
2026-04-10 12:52:46 +00:00 |
|
Charlie Kolb
|
b353143543
|
fix(core): Increase timing delays in workflow publish history tests (#28301)
Co-authored-by: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
|
2026-04-10 12:17:16 +00:00 |
|
Andreas Fitzek
|
87e3f1877e
|
feat(core): Wire TokenExchangeService.exchange() end-to-end (no-changelog) (#28293)
|
2026-04-10 11:49:17 +00:00 |
|
Andreas Fitzek
|
f913ec7a59
|
feat(core): Add JWKS resolver for fetching and parsing JWK Set URLs (no-changelog) (#28027)
|
2026-04-10 11:27:22 +00:00 |
|
Charlie Kolb
|
8509074cb6
|
fix(core): Migrate workflow publish history version id foreign key to set null instead (no-changelog) (#27434)
|
2026-04-10 08:24:11 +00:00 |
|
Andreas Fitzek
|
12e660a1a8
|
feat(core): Add DB-backed TrustedKeyService with leader refresh and crypto cache (no-changelog) (#28136)
|
2026-04-09 14:24:50 +00:00 |
|
Nikhil Kuriakose
|
5e60272632
|
fix(editor): Remove default for api params (#27914)
|
2026-04-09 07:39:39 +00:00 |
|
Stephen Wright
|
26d578dfc8
|
feat: Disable manual role management when expression-based mapping is enabled (#28105)
|
2026-04-09 07:29:32 +00:00 |
|
Andreas Fitzek
|
a95cbfb429
|
feat(core): Add DB infrastructure for trusted keys and key sources (no-changelog) (#28097)
|
2026-04-09 02:26:53 +00:00 |
|
Daria
|
d6e7923ca6
|
fix: Validate workflow size for workflows with pinned data on backend (no-changelog) (#27356)
|
2026-04-08 08:33:01 +00:00 |
|
Ali Elkhateeb
|
13d153ef1e
|
feat(API): Add insights summary endpoint to public API (#28099)
Co-authored-by: Claude Sonnet 4.6 <noreply@anthropic.com>
|
2026-04-07 15:24:02 +00:00 |
|
James Gee
|
309a739271
|
fix(core): Improve performance of the push/pull modal getStatus (#27188)
Co-authored-by: Irénée <irenee.ajeneza@n8n.io>
Co-authored-by: Ali Elkhateeb <ali.elkhateeb@n8n.io>
|
2026-04-07 15:19:50 +00:00 |
|
Sandra Zollner
|
524166e0f1
|
feat(core): Support projectId when creating workflow via public API (#27884)
|
2026-04-07 12:14:24 +00:00 |
|
Andreas Fitzek
|
d9a5defe88
|
feat(core): Add identity resolution for token exchange (no-changelog) (#28009)
|
2026-04-07 11:28:41 +00:00 |
|
Michael Kret
|
6e2d35644f
|
feat: Add AI Gateway support for AI nodes (#27593)
Co-authored-by: Alexander Gekov <40495748+alexander-gekov@users.noreply.github.com>
|
2026-04-07 09:11:24 +00:00 |
|
Charlie Kolb
|
ccd4fd0fc8
|
fix(core): Decrease workflow history compaction retention periods (#27763)
|
2026-04-07 07:21:46 +00:00 |
|
Guillaume Jacquart
|
a1f68f03a7
|
feat(core): Make data redaction available without feature flag (#27981)
Co-authored-by: Claude Opus 4.6 <noreply@anthropic.com>
|
2026-04-03 13:33:03 +00:00 |
|
Andreas Fitzek
|
9a8ea27e6c
|
feat(core): Add JTI store with atomic consume and cleanup job for token exchange (#27944)
|
2026-04-03 12:34:10 +00:00 |
|
Guillaume Jacquart
|
1e55b0854b
|
feat(editor): Put data redaction settings behind enterprise license (#28001)
Co-authored-by: Claude Opus 4.6 <noreply@anthropic.com>
|
2026-04-03 12:16:38 +00:00 |
|
Declan Carroll
|
f025a786e7
|
perf(core): Make Wait node fully durable by removing in-memory execution path (#27066)
Co-authored-by: Claude Sonnet 4.6 <noreply@anthropic.com>
|
2026-04-02 09:15:44 +00:00 |
|
James Gee
|
cbe109a4cc
|
feat(core): OTEL - workflow node tracing (#27789)
|
2026-04-02 07:59:19 +00:00 |
|
Stephen Wright
|
5ad1c54514
|
feat: Add expression-based role mapping strategy (#27745)
|
2026-04-02 07:57:32 +00:00 |
|
oleg
|
629826ca1d
|
feat: Instance AI and local gateway modules (no-changelog) (#27206)
Build: Benchmark Image / build (push) Waiting to run
CI: Master (Build, Test, Lint) / Build for Github Cache (push) Waiting to run
CI: Master (Build, Test, Lint) / Unit tests (22.x) (push) Waiting to run
CI: Master (Build, Test, Lint) / Unit tests (24.14.1) (push) Waiting to run
CI: Master (Build, Test, Lint) / Unit tests (25.x) (push) Waiting to run
CI: Master (Build, Test, Lint) / Lint (push) Waiting to run
CI: Master (Build, Test, Lint) / Performance (push) Waiting to run
CI: Master (Build, Test, Lint) / Notify Slack on failure (push) Blocked by required conditions
Util: Sync API Docs / sync-public-api (push) Waiting to run
Signed-off-by: Oleg Ivaniv <me@olegivaniv.com>
Co-authored-by: Albert Alises <albert.alises@gmail.com>
Co-authored-by: Jaakko Husso <jaakko@n8n.io>
Co-authored-by: Dimitri Lavrenük <20122620+dlavrenuek@users.noreply.github.com>
Co-authored-by: cubic-dev-ai[bot] <191113872+cubic-dev-ai[bot]@users.noreply.github.com>
Co-authored-by: Tuukka Kantola <Tuukkaa@users.noreply.github.com>
Co-authored-by: Claude Opus 4.6 <noreply@anthropic.com>
Co-authored-by: Mutasem Aldmour <4711238+mutdmour@users.noreply.github.com>
Co-authored-by: Raúl Gómez Morales <raul00gm@gmail.com>
Co-authored-by: Elias Meire <elias@meire.dev>
Co-authored-by: Dimitri Lavrenük <dimitri.lavrenuek@n8n.io>
Co-authored-by: Tomi Turtiainen <10324676+tomi@users.noreply.github.com>
Co-authored-by: Mutasem Aldmour <mutasem@n8n.io>
|
2026-04-01 21:33:38 +03:00 |
|
Sandra Zollner
|
1fa28054a6
|
feat(core): Enable community package management via Public API (#27637)
|
2026-04-01 14:51:33 +00:00 |
|
Andreas Fitzek
|
285f39b134
|
feat(core): Add OIDC test login endpoint with frontend Test button (#27824)
|
2026-04-01 12:08:43 +00:00 |
|
Guillaume Jacquart
|
29fa8488b5
|
feat(core): Add redactExecutionData query param to public API executions (#27743)
Co-authored-by: Claude Opus 4.6 <noreply@anthropic.com>
|
2026-04-01 08:52:12 +00:00 |
|
Sandra Zollner
|
ccd04b0edf
|
feat(core): Improve public API middleware to handle different error types (#27562)
Build: Benchmark Image / build (push) Waiting to run
CI: Master (Build, Test, Lint) / Build for Github Cache (push) Waiting to run
CI: Master (Build, Test, Lint) / Unit tests (22.x) (push) Waiting to run
CI: Master (Build, Test, Lint) / Unit tests (24.13.1) (push) Waiting to run
CI: Master (Build, Test, Lint) / Unit tests (25.x) (push) Waiting to run
CI: Master (Build, Test, Lint) / Lint (push) Waiting to run
CI: Master (Build, Test, Lint) / Performance (push) Waiting to run
CI: Master (Build, Test, Lint) / Notify Slack on failure (push) Blocked by required conditions
Util: Sync API Docs / sync-public-api (push) Waiting to run
|
2026-03-31 14:06:23 +00:00 |
|
Milorad FIlipović
|
4436e4b71c
|
fix(core): Fix /healthz endpoint when using N8N_PATH (#27665)
|
2026-03-30 13:05:07 +00:00 |
|
Stephen Wright
|
af2af60a0f
|
feat(core): Add POST /role-mapping-rule/:id/move endpoint for reordering rules (#27677)
Co-authored-by: Claude Sonnet 4.6 <noreply@anthropic.com>
|
2026-03-30 10:46:05 +00:00 |
|
Guillaume Jacquart
|
8ab168f787
|
chore(core): Query executions using a single query intead of two (#27081)
Co-authored-by: Claude Opus 4.6 <noreply@anthropic.com>
Co-authored-by: cubic-dev-ai[bot] <191113872+cubic-dev-ai[bot]@users.noreply.github.com>
|
2026-03-30 08:19:32 +00:00 |
|
Stephen Wright
|
54deffcd6a
|
feat: Add normalization after create, update, delete (#27669)
|
2026-03-27 17:49:56 +00:00 |
|
Sandra Zollner
|
d33334c5a2
|
feat(core): Add public API endpoints for workflow archive and unarchive (#27513)
|
2026-03-27 16:48:08 +00:00 |
|
Arvin A
|
948f458776
|
feat(editor): Replace restore/changes UI with inline version cards (#27522)
|
2026-03-27 13:31:48 +00:00 |
|